Storm Damage Cleanup in Phoenix, AZ
Storm damage cleanup services assist homeowners in restoring their properties after severe weather events such as high winds, hail, heavy rain, or thunderstorms. This process typically involves removing fallen trees, branches, and debris, as well as addressing damage to roofing, siding, fences, and landscaping. Property owners often seek these services to ensure safety, prevent further deterioration, and prepare their homes for repairs or insurance claims. Understanding the scope of work, including what materials and areas are covered, can help homeowners make informed decisions before requesting assistance.
Before requesting storm damage cleanup, property owners usually want to know what types of damage are included and what to expect during the process. It’s helpful to clarify whether services cover debris removal from yards and rooftops, as well as the disposal or recycling of materials. Additionally, understanding if the service addresses structural concerns or minor repairs can guide homeowners in planning subsequent restoration efforts. Clear communication about the extent of the damage and the cleanup process can ensure a smooth and effective restoration experience.

Storm Damage Cleanup Questions
What types of storm damage cleanup services are available? Services include removal of fallen trees, debris clearing, roof tarping, and water damage mitigation to restore safety and property integrity.
How can storm damage affect a property? Storm damage can cause structural issues, water intrusion, and debris buildup, which may lead to further deterioration if not addressed promptly.
Is emergency storm damage cleanup necessary? Yes, immediate cleanup helps prevent additional damage, such as water infiltration and structural instability, and ensures safety.
What should property owners do after a storm? Property owners should assess for hazards, document damage, and contact a cleanup service for professional assistance with debris removal and repairs.
